Description/Notes
Display selection:
0 = Output frequency (Hz
1 = Frequency setpoint (i.e. speed at which inverter is
set to run)(H)
2 = Motor current (A)
3 = DC-link voltage (V)
4 = Motor torque (% nominal)
5 = Motor speed (rpm)
6 = USS serial bus status (Code)
7 = PID Feedback signal (%)
8 = Output voltage (V)
Notes:
The display can be scaled via P010
0 = No re-start after mains break - run signal must be
re-generated
1 = Automatic re-start after mains break if run signal
is present
Automatic re-start after fault:
0 = Disabled
1 = The inverter will attempt to start up to 5 times after
a fault. If fault is not cleared after the 5th attempt, the
inverter will remain in the fault state.
WARNING: This means that a start is pending and
may happen at any time. Fault codes can be
observed in P930.
Sets analog input type for analog input 1, in
conjuncture with the settings of the DIP selector
switches 1, 2 and 3:
0 = 0V to 10V/0 to 20 mA Unipolar input
1 = 2V to 10V/4 to 20 mA Unipolar input
2 = 2V to 10V/4 to 20 mA Unipolar input with
controlled start/stop when using analog input
control. Motor starts when > 2V.
A skip frequency can be set with this parameter to
avoid the effects of mechanical resonance.
Frequencies within +/-2Hz (value of P019) of this
setting are suppressed. Stationary operation is not
possible within the suppressed frequency range - the
range is just passed through.
